Well i can see i am probably one of the few who thinks he has qualities that we can use, and build on. But it seems to me that people had high hopes when he joined, maybe a bit too high?

 

We use him in a way i didn't hope for, because he is really bad defensively, but we play more 4-4-2 than 4-3-3, and he doesnt have that free role he did at Blackpool. Despite of that we play him in a position that doesn't fit him well, you still see some good performances.

 

People need to understand with a player like Adam, that he wants to make the difficult pass, and even the best players don't make them all the time. He has great vision, and a damn good left foot, and is a threat going forward.

 

He creates alot of opportunities and i like that people complain about Henderson that he is anonymous, and doesn't take enough risks out there, and Adam does the exactly opposite, and that is not good enough either.

 

Not that Adam is a GREAT player at all. He is decent, but we need to remember, that this is his first year at a big club, where he doesn't play have the freedom he used to. He needs to work on his decision making, and be better defensively but other than that, i think we have a decent squad player.

Liverpool has played 9 games without Adam in the starting eleven.....8-0-1. 29 games with Adam in the starting eleven..... 11-11-7

 

Played 27 games in the PL. 10-9-8

 

This does not really add up though when you put it like that.

 

In the league we have 10-9-7 with Adam not starting and 11-9-8 overall.

 

We have played 28 games in the league, Adam has started 26 of them and came on as a sub in another one, the results in the games he did not start comes from a far to small sample to be used to back up anything.

 

He did not play against Everton and we won and he came on as a late sub against the mancs and we lost, so thats even Steven really.

 

When it comes to the Cup games it looks like this.

 

Carling Cup:

Started: Exeter win, City draw, Cardiff win.

On as a sub: Chelsea win, City win (on after 22 mins).

Not used: Stoke win.

 

FA Cup:

Started: Brighton win.

On as a sub: Man Utd win.

Not used: Oldham win, Stoke win.

 

So to sum it all up, its impossible to draw a conclusion about anything from this apart from we seem to win cup games no matter if Adam is starting, comes on as a sub or sits on the bench all game and from the games in the PL he has not started its 50-50 if we win or not.
